Madrid, (EFE).- A total of 112 roads remain affected by the ice and snow storm impacting the peninsula, of which four are part of the main network: the A-62, the A-2, the A-66, and the A-52, as reported by the General Directorate of Traffic (DGT) this Saturday. Of these 112 roads, 24 are closed, the use of chains is compulsory on 56, 15 have restricted access for trucks, and 17 can be traversed with caution. On the main network, traffic is permitted on the A-2 between Garbajosa and Granja de San Pedro; the A-6 at Mazanas del Puerto and Pedrafita do Cebreiro, as well as the A-66 between Fresno del Camino and Benavente and in the Salamanca area. Additionally, the A-231 is passable at Cembranos and Ledigos, the A-52 in Acán, and the AP-53 at Lalín.
